Where is the Coopee family from?

You can see how Coopee families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Coopee family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there were 2 Coopee families living in Massachusetts. This was about 67% of all the recorded Coopee's in USA. Massachusetts had the highest population of Coopee families in 1920.

What is the average Coopee lifespan?

Between 1969 and 2000, in the United States, Coopee life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1971, and highest in 2000. The average life expectancy for Coopee in 1969 was 80, and 93 in 2000.
